
Excel表格号码前面怎么加区号
在Excel表格中为电话号码添加区号,可以通过使用公式、文本操作、或自定义格式等方法来实现。本文将详细介绍这些方法,并探讨每种方法的优缺点及适用场景。
使用公式
在Excel中使用公式是添加区号的常见方法之一。通过公式可以灵活地处理各种格式的电话号码,并且在批量处理时效率较高。以下是具体步骤:
-
在目标单元格使用连接符号:假设电话号码在A列,我们需要在B列添加区号。
在B2单元格中输入公式
= "区号" & A2,例如= "010" & A2。这样,B2单元格就会显示带有区号的完整电话号码。 -
复制公式:将B2单元格的公式向下拖动,应用到整个B列。这样,所有电话号码都会自动添加上区号。
文本操作
文本操作方法适用于电话号码已经是文本格式或需要在原地修改的情况。这种方法通过文本操作工具直接在原单元格中添加区号。
-
使用查找和替换功能:在Excel中,按下
Ctrl + H打开查找和替换对话框。在“查找内容”框中输入当前电话号码的格式,例如“1234567890”。在“替换为”框中输入“区号1234567890”,例如“0101234567890”。点击“全部替换”即可。 -
使用Excel的文本函数:如果需要更复杂的操作,可以使用Excel的文本函数。例如使用
TEXT函数将数字格式转换为文本格式,然后再进行拼接。
自定义格式
自定义格式方法适用于显示效果的修改,而不改变原始数据。这种方法通过调整单元格格式,在显示时添加区号。
-
选择单元格:首先选择需要添加区号的单元格或区域。
-
设置单元格格式:右键点击所选单元格,选择“设置单元格格式”。在弹出的对话框中,选择“数字”选项卡,然后选择“自定义”类别。
-
输入格式代码:在“类型”框中输入格式代码,例如
[区号]000-0000-000,然后点击“确定”。这样,单元格中的电话号码在显示时就会自动添加区号,但原始数据保持不变。
一、公式方法的优缺点
优点:灵活、适合批量处理、原始数据不受影响。
缺点:需要掌握一定的公式知识,处理复杂格式时可能较为繁琐。
公式方法在处理大量数据时非常高效,尤其适合需要保持原始数据完整性的情况。例如,在大规模的数据清洗过程中,使用公式可以快速批量添加区号,而不影响原始数据的准确性。
二、文本操作方法的优缺点
优点:操作简单、直观,适合一次性修改。
缺点:原始数据被修改,操作不当可能导致数据丢失或错误。
文本操作方法适用于数据量较小或需要直接修改原始数据的情况。例如,在制作简单的联系人列表时,可以快速通过查找和替换功能添加区号,而不需要复杂的公式操作。
三、自定义格式方法的优缺点
优点:不改变原始数据,显示效果好,适合固定格式的展示。
缺点:只影响显示,不适用于数据导出或进一步操作。
自定义格式方法适用于需要展示特定格式数据的情况。例如,在制作报表或打印时,通过自定义格式可以方便地显示带有区号的电话号码,而不需要修改原始数据。
四、不同方法的适用场景
-
批量数据处理:使用公式方法,例如在数据分析或大规模数据清洗过程中,通过公式可以快速批量处理数据,保持原始数据的完整性。
-
简单列表制作:使用文本操作方法,例如在制作简单的联系人列表或一次性修改数据时,通过查找和替换功能可以快速添加区号。
-
报表展示:使用自定义格式方法,例如在制作报表或打印时,通过自定义格式可以方便地显示带有区号的电话号码,保持原始数据不变。
五、具体操作示例
-
公式方法示例:
假设电话号码在A列,从A2开始。区号为“010”。
在B2单元格中输入公式
= "010" & A2,然后向下拖动填充公式。这样,B列将显示带有区号的电话号码。
-
文本操作方法示例:
假设电话号码在A列,从A2开始。区号为“010”。
按下
Ctrl + H打开查找和替换对话框,在“查找内容”框中输入“1234567890”,在“替换为”框中输入“0101234567890”,点击“全部替换”。 -
自定义格式方法示例:
假设电话号码在A列,从A2开始。区号为“010”。
选择A列,右键点击选择“设置单元格格式”,选择“自定义”类别,在“类型”框中输入
[010]000-0000-000,点击“确定”。
六、常见问题及解决方法
-
公式方法中错误引用或拼接错误:检查公式中的引用是否正确,确保拼接符号使用正确。
-
文本操作中数据丢失或格式错误:在进行查找和替换操作前,建议备份数据,确保替换内容格式正确。
-
自定义格式不生效:检查输入的格式代码是否正确,确保使用的格式代码符合标准。
通过以上方法,您可以在Excel表格中轻松为电话号码添加区号,并根据具体需求选择最适合的方法。无论是公式、文本操作还是自定义格式,每种方法都有其独特的优势和适用场景。希望本文能为您提供有价值的参考和帮助。
相关问答FAQs:
Q: 如何在Excel表格中的号码前面添加区号?
Q: 怎样在Excel中给号码添加区号?
Q: Excel表格中的号码如何在前面加上区号?
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4986390